I think that would be an even nicer solution!  I will point out that the
Head Honcho of ConTeXT said (on the ConTeXT users mailing list)
        - running context in nonstop mode makes little sense

He did not elaborate on that comment.  However, I note that when context
finds an error in an input file, even without -nonstopmode, the process
terminates (in a few tests I did) , unlike (e.g.,) pdftex, which as you
know waits for user input.

I spent a few minutes trying various command line options and commands
inside the source file, and I can't get context to stop on error and wait
for input.  This doesn't mean that there is no way to do it, and poking
through the code I see a lot of code related to 'nonstopmode' and
'errorstopmode', but I don't know how to make context stop on an error and
wait for input.

I am a relatively recent ConTeXt convert, so I have never used it.
However, the documentation I can find indicates that texutil was used for
ConTeXt Mk II, which has (long since) been deprecated (as I understand it).

I guess since it doesn't hurt anything, it could stay, but I think that it
has no use in ConTeXt Mk IV.

Some of the ConTeXt-specific features are a bit outdated, and, as of
recently, arguably broken.

(1) TeX-command-list contains the following
    ("ConTeXt" "%(cntxcom) --once --texutil %(extraopts) %(execopts)%t"
    and --texutil isn't in texlive 2023's context, texlive 2024's context,
    or the context in the ConTeXt distribution.

(2) A recent change (early April 2024?) to context has changed how
    synctex is done.
    On the good side, with the right option context will produce a
    synctex file that epdfinfo knows how to parse.
    On the bad side,
    (a) rather than calling with "--synctex=1" (as done in
        ConTeXt-expand-options in context.el) the correct option is now
        "--synctex=repeat";
    (b) but if context is called with "--nonstopmode" (or "--nonstop")
        the "--synctex=..." request to create a synctex file is over-ridden.
    It is easy for a user who knows what is going on to use
        (setq ConTeXt-texexec-option-nonstop "")
    but changing --synctex=1 to --synctex=repeat seems to require
    a redefinition of the function.

The --synctex=repeat version may not have reached texlive 2024 yet, but
using --synctex=repeat with the version of context in TL2024 creates the
same synctex file as --synctex=1, so there seems to be no harm in
changing this.

In case it wasn't clear:
What I expected to happen:
        running context would create a synctex file.
What happened (with new context):
        the synctex file was not created.
